Is Powerlifting Olympics?
As mentioned above, Powerlifting is not included in the Olympics, but it is in Paralympics. Athletes only do bench press in Paralympics that is a test of upper body strength. Many athletes press the weight three times or more, which is regarded exceptional. Powerlifting and competition are pretty different from the Olympic game, and it is available for males and females with the following muscle damage conditions.
- Limb deficiency
- The difference in leg length
- Short stature
- Impaired muscle power
Apart from the above problems, there is also a range of physical disabilities, including cerebral palsy and spinal cord injuries. Individuals having these injuries are eligible for the criteria of Powerlifting competition. Although these athletes can enter the competition, they are segregated into different weight categories as per their strengths and weakness. For instance, the bench press is a single sport, but it has more than eight weight categories, and the individual falls in these categories according to his weight and strengths.

How to Enroll for the Powerlifting Competition:
Any athlete can enroll in the powerlifting competition, and the criteria require you to achieve a particular total in age and weight. The international governing body of bodybuilding is IPF. The competition results are based on Wilks score that counts weight lifted and accounts for bodyweight to produce fair results.
